I am satisfied with the faculty, decent placements, and good infrastructure.

Placements: About 40% of students got placements. The highest package ranges from 5-6 LPA, and the average package is 3 LPA. The lowest package is below 3 LPA. Companies like TCS, Infosys, etc., hire students. Approximately 40-50% of students got internships. The top roles offered are finance analysts, management trainees, etc.

Good placement support, helpful faculty members but limited events.

Placements: At SRHU, 60-80% of HSMS students got jobs. The highest package is 25 LPA to 36 LPA, the lowest is around 4 LPA, and average is 4 LPA to 6 LPA. Recruiters include TCS, Deloitte, Mahindra, and Grant Thornton. 50-70% of students secured internships via the university. Top role offered is assistant manager.

Answered 6 months ago

Himalayan Institute of Medical Sciences (HIMS) Dehradun offers 3 seats for the MD in Radiation Oncology program. 

Here's a breakdown of the information: 

Course: MD in Radiation Oncology

Institute: Himalayan Institute of Medical Sciences (HIMS), Dehradun

Number of Seats: 3

Duration: 3 years
